Mingus city, Texas: commercial real estate data.

Mingus city is a Census city of 380 people across 1.55 square miles of land, in Palo Pinto County. Median household income is $53,036, 77.3 percent of occupied homes are owned, and the SBA record carries 1 7(a) approvals to borrowers here worth $1.0 m.

How many people live in Mingus, Texas?

380, in 128 households. Mingus city covers 1.55 square miles of land, which is 244 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

What county is Mingus in?

Palo Pinto County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.

What is the median household income in Mingus?

$53,036.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$82,100. Median gross rent is $850 per month.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
